This diagram shows two different forces acting on a skateboarder. The
combined mass of the skateboard and the person is 65.2 kg. Based on this
information, what is the acceleration of the skateboarder?

Answer:

Option C. 0.36 m/s² to the left.

Explanation:

The following data were obtained from the question:

Mass of skateboarder = 65.2 Kg

Force in the right direction (Fᵣ) = 31.8 N

Force in the left direction (Fₗ) = 55.2 N

Acceleration of the skateboarder =.?

Next, we shall determine the net force acting on the skateboarder. This can be obtained as illustrated below:

Force in the right direction (Fᵣ) = 31.8 N

Force in the left direction (Fₗ) = 55.2 N

Net force (Fₙ) =?

Fₙ = Fₗ – Fᵣ

Fₙ = 55.2 – 31.8

Fₙ = 23.4 N to the left

Thus, the net force acting on the skateboarder is 23.4 N to the left.

Finally, we shall determine the acceleration of the skateboarder. This can be obtained as follow:

Mass of skateboarder = 65.2 Kg

Net force (Fₙ) = 23.4 N to the left

Acceleration (a) of the skateboarder =.?

Net force = mass × acceleration

23.4 N = 65.2 × a

Divide both side by 65.2

a = 23.4 / 65.2

a = 0.36 m/s² to the left.

Therefore, the acceleration of the skateboarder is 0.36 m/s² to the left.
